RA NATIONAL ASSEMBLY ADOPTS LAW ON ORGANIZATION OF FUNERALS
AND OPERATION OF CEMETERIES AND CREMATORIUMS

  • 28-02-2006 19:20:00   | Armenia  |  Social
YEREVAN, FEBRUARY 27, NOYAN TAPAN. On February 27, the RA National Assembly adopted in third reading the draft law on organization of funerals and operation of cemeteries and crematoriums, which was discussed during the previous 4-day session. Based on it, a cremation may be done by the written expression of will of the dead person or those who bear responsibility for the funeral. Cremation is mandatory in case of a danger to the sanitary and epidemiological situation. In such cases bodies must be cremated within two days. The burial and cremation order shall be established by the RA government. According to the draft, the burial of the dead person is to be done no sooner than 24 hours after the death. A land area of 2.5 square meters is allocated for committing the body to the ground. The maximum sixe of land to be allocated for a familiy grave must not exceed 12 square meters. It is allocated gratis, and payments are to be made in case of the land area exceeding 12 sq. m. The draft also allows a re-burial at an already existing grave with the permission of those who bear responsibility for the funeral's organization - no earlier than 15 years after the last burial.
